The Portsmouth Lady Trojans and Portsmouth West Lady Senators had not played each other on the basketball floor in recent memory, but their Saturday D-3 District Championship match-up turned into a great contest. West rallied from a double-digit deficit to claim the school’s first-ever district girls basketball title, 51-47.

Portsmouth stormed out of the gate to leads of 9-0 and 12-2. They led 17-9 after one quarter and 25-18 at halftime. West trailed 27-18 early in the third quarter, then went on a 12-2 run to take their first lead of the game at 30-29 with 3:20 left in the period.

From that point on, both teams traded leads numerous times, settling at 36-36 to end the third quarter. The Lady Trojan’s last lead was at 45-44, before West grabbed the lead back at 47-45. Portsmouth’s Sienna Allen tied the game at 47-47 on a drive to the basket with 1:00 remaining in the game, and failed to score the rest of the contest as the Lady Senators closed on a 4-0 run to win the title 51-47.

West was led by Lexi Deaver’s 17 points, followed by Emma Sayre’s 11 points and 10 from Sydney McDermott. Maelynn Howell had 7 points and 14 rebounds, while two other players combined for 6 points.

Portsmouth, who had only 6 roster players, lost two to fouls and finished with four players in the closing minute. Portsmouth’s Sienna Allen led all players with 22 points and 10 rebounds, while Daysha Reid added 13 points and Savannah Cantrell 10 points and 10 rebounds. KK Mays had 2 points before fouling out.

West shot 18/42 from the field- including 5/14 from the arc for 43%. Portsmouth shot 21/42- including 7/22 from the arc for 50% from the field. West was 9/20 at the foul line and Portsmouth was 9/12 at the charity stripe.

West collected 31 rebounds to 25 for Portsmouth. Both team did well in their floor game, with West committing only 7 turnovers and Portsmouth 6.

West improves to (24-1) and will play (24-0) North Adams at 8pm March 1st in the Logan Regional Semis. Portsmouth closes the season at (19-6), returning all six of their varsity players next season.
